Volvo V40 – Not for US Audiences

Yet another Volvo, the V40 wagon, has been cut from US distribution. At this point, does the foreign auto maker have any models left to offer North American fans?

Citing poor sales of their wagon designs, Volvo has cut yet another vehicle from their North American line. Larger cars sell better Stateside, and hatchbacks are still relatively new in this part of the world. Volvo’s answer (and replacement) to this is a rumored XC40 crossover, which will be placed one trim level under XC60.

If XC40 hits dealer lots in America, it will most likely targeted “other premium compact crossovers like the upcoming BMW X1 and Audi Q3.”
